概括
末性软组织感染 (NSTI) 需要立即进行手术. 烧伤中心为导致大皮肤缺陷的患者提供多学科护理,改善患者的治疗结果.

背景情况:
- 末性软组织感染 (NSTI) 是一种严重的,危及生命的疾病,发病率越来越高.
- 迅速的手术除对于NSTI患者的生存至关重要.
- 广泛的皮肤缺陷经常是NSTI除菌的结果,需要专门的伤口护理.

Burn Injuries
2.4K
Burn injuries occur when the skin and underlying tissues are damaged due to exposure to heat, electricity, chemicals, radiation, or friction. They can vary in severity, from minor superficial burns to severe deep burns that can be life-threatening.
The damage results in the death of skin cells, which can lead to a massive loss of fluid. Dehydration, electrolyte imbalance, and renal and circulatory failure follow, which can be fatal. Burn patients are treated with intravenous fluids to offset...

Phases of Wound Repair
5.9K
Following injury, the integrity of the injured tissues must be reestablished. For example, in skin tissue, wound repair involves coordination among resident skin cells, blood mononuclear cells, extracellular matrix, growth factors, and cytokines to complete the healing cascade.

Inflammatory Response II: Inflammatory Exudate and Tissue Repair
4.8K
The immune system's inflammatory response destroys the invading pathogen, permitting the tissue to heal. The changes during the cellular and vascular stages allow exudate formation at the site of inflammation. The inflammatory exudate released from the wound has high protein content and a specific gravity above 1.020.
The typical wound exudate is odorless, transparent, straw-colored, thin, and watery. Exudate, however, can differ depending on the state of wound healing. Likewise, the...
